Quibron T Usage: this drug improves breathing by opening air passages in the lungs. it is used in the treatment of asthma, chronic bronchitis, & emphysema.
How to use Quibron T: this medication works best when taken on an empty stomach one hour before or two hours after meals. If stomach upset occurs, it may be taken with food. Long acting capsules and pills must be swallowed whole. Crushing or chewing them may destroy long action & increase possibility of side effects. If capsules are too large to swallow, open capsule & mix the contents with jelly or applesauce & swallow with out chewing. it med works best if a constant level is maintained in the body. Do this by taking doses at evenly spaced intervals.
Quibron T side effects: Dizziness, headache, lightheadedness, heartburn, stomach pain, loss about appetite, restlessness, nervousness, sleeplessness or increased urination may occur as some your body adjusts to the drug. If these symptoms persist or worsen, inform your doctor. Inform your healthcare professional if you experience: chest pain, rapid or irregular heartbeat, confusion, severe stomach pain, breathing difficulties. If you notice other effects not listed above, contact your healthcare professional or doctor.
Quibron T Precautions: Avoid drinking big amounts of beverages containing caffeine (coffee, tea, colas) or eating large amounts about chocolate. Caffeine can increase side effects of this medication. Smoking affects this medication. Be sure to tell your healthcare professional if you smoke or use nicotine. Inform your healthcare professional if you stop smoking. your dose may need to be adjusted. this pill should be used during pregnancy only if clearly needed. Because small amounts of this drug appear in breast milk, consult with your healthcare professional before breast-feeding. Tell youre pharmacist your complete medical history especially if you are taking medicine (beta-blockers) for high blood pressure.
Quibron T tablet interactions: Inform your pharmacist of every medicines you use (both prescription and nonprescription), especially if you take: cimetidine, erythromycin, troleandomycin, mexiletine, tacrine, barbiturates, disulfiram, rifampin, thiabendazole, birth control tablets, rifabutin, ticlopidine, quinolone antibiotics, beta-blockers, phenytoin, fluvoxamine (an SSRI antidepressant), St John's wort. do not start or stop any medicine without pharmacist or pharmacist approval.
Quibron T Overdose: If overdose is suspected, contact your local poison control center or emergency room immediately. Symptoms of overdose may include unusually fast or slow heartbeat, loss of appetite, nausea/vomiting, sleeplessness, irritability, restlessness, headache, increased thirst, fever, ringing in ears, delirium, muscle twitching or weakness, seizures, sweating, or fast breathing.
Quibron T special notes: do not change your diet without 1st checking with youre doctor. large amounts of char-broiled foods or a high protein, low carbohydrate diet can affect action about it med. do not change brands of this drug without consulting your healthcare professional or pharmacist. Not every brands identical at action.
If you missed Quibron T dose: If you miss dose, take as soon as remembered; do not take if it is almost clock for next dose, instead, skip the missed dose & resume your usual dosing schedule. do not 'double-up' the dose to catch up.
Quibron T Storage: Store at room temperature away from moisture & sunlight. do not store in the bathroom. do not freeze liquid forms of it medication.
